Title: Ecolink Z-Wave Door/Window Sensor

Sensor paired just fine, but always showed the Open state. LED on the sensor indicated it was detecting open/closed state properly. Got message on the Android app that the sensor feature is unsupported. Sorry don't remember the actual message now.
